vps和虚拟主机的区别在哪,vps和虚拟主机的区别
- 综合资讯
- 2024-10-01 02:59:32
- 6

***:VPS(虚拟专用服务器)和虚拟主机都是网络空间服务。VPS是在一台物理服务器上通过虚拟化技术划分出多个相互隔离的小服务器,有独立公网IP、操作系统等,用户可进行...
***:VPS和虚拟主机存在多方面区别。在资源分配上,VPS有独立的公网IP、操作系统,可自主安装软件,资源独享性更强;虚拟主机则是多个用户共享资源,在服务器上划分一定空间供用户使用。在性能方面,VPS性能相对较高,可根据需求定制配置;虚拟主机性能有限。在成本上,VPS成本高于虚拟主机。安全性方面,VPS因资源独立安全性更高,虚拟主机易受其他用户影响。
本文目录导读:
《深度解析:VPS与虚拟主机的区别》
在当今的网络世界中,无论是个人站长创建小型博客,还是企业构建复杂的电子商务网站,选择合适的网络托管解决方案都是至关重要的,VPS(虚拟专用服务器)和虚拟主机是两种常见的选择,它们在很多方面有着显著的区别,了解这些区别有助于用户根据自身需求做出明智的决策。
基本概念
(一)虚拟主机
虚拟主机是在一台物理服务器上通过软件技术划分出多个网站空间,多个用户可以共享这些资源,每个用户都有自己的域名,可以将网站文件上传到分配给自己的空间中,从而实现网站的发布,就像是住在公寓里,多个住户共用一些设施一样。
(二)VPS
VPS则是将一台物理服务器通过虚拟技术划分成多个相互隔离的小服务器,每个VPS都有自己独立的操作系统、内存、硬盘空间、带宽等资源,这就好比是在一栋大楼里划分出多个独立的小房间,每个房间都有自己独立的设施。
资源分配方面的区别
(一)硬件资源
1、CPU资源
虚拟主机
- 虚拟主机用户共享物理服务器的CPU资源,服务器提供商通常会限制每个虚拟主机账户可以使用的CPU时间或者性能比例,在一个四核CPU的服务器上,如果划分了100个虚拟主机账户,每个账户可能只能使用极小比例的CPU资源,在高流量或者CPU密集型任务时,可能会受到其他用户的影响,如果同一服务器上的某个用户运行了大量消耗CPU的脚本或者程序,其他用户的网站性能可能会下降,表现为网站响应速度变慢,页面加载时间延长等。
VPS
- VPS有独立的CPU资源分配,虽然VPS是在物理服务器上划分出来的,但它有自己专属的CPU核心或者CPU资源份额,一个VPS可以被分配到一个或多个独立的CPU核心,这使得VPS用户可以根据自己的需求安装和运行需要较高CPU性能的应用程序,如视频转码、大数据分析等,而不用担心受到其他用户的干扰,即使同一物理服务器上的其他VPS用户的CPU使用量突然增加,也不会直接影响到自己的VPS性能。
2、内存资源
虚拟主机
- 虚拟主机的内存也是共享的,服务器提供商一般会设定每个虚拟主机账户的内存使用上限,对于小型网站来说,可能足够,但如果网站有复杂的功能或者大量的并发访问,可能会很快耗尽分配的内存,一个WordPress网站安装了较多的插件并且同时有多个访客访问时,如果虚拟主机分配的内存有限,可能会出现内存不足的错误,导致网站崩溃或者部分功能无法正常使用。
VPS
- VPS拥有独立的内存空间,用户可以根据自己的VPS套餐配置拥有不同大小的内存,这使得VPS可以更灵活地运行各种应用程序,一个运行企业级应用程序的VPS可以根据应用程序的要求配置足够的内存,以确保程序的稳定运行,如果需要增加内存,用户还可以联系提供商进行升级,而不会受到其他用户的影响。
3、硬盘空间
虚拟主机
- 虚拟主机用户的硬盘空间是由服务器提供商分配的固定大小的空间,通常用于存储网站文件、数据库等,如果网站不断发展,需要更多的空间来存储图片、视频或者备份文件等,可能会受到硬盘空间的限制,一个摄影博客网站随着图片数量的增加,可能会发现虚拟主机分配的1GB或2GB的空间很快就不够用了,需要考虑升级套餐或者删除一些旧文件。
VPS
- VPS有自己独立的硬盘空间,可以根据用户的需求进行配置,VPS用户可以根据自己的业务需求自由分配硬盘空间,用于安装操作系统、存储数据等,VPS用户可以根据自己的规划对硬盘进行分区、格式化等操作,就像使用独立的物理服务器一样,有更高的自主性。
(二)网络资源
1、带宽
虚拟主机
- 虚拟主机用户共享服务器的带宽,服务器提供商通常会设定一个总的带宽上限,然后在多个用户之间分配,这意味着如果同一服务器上的某个用户的网站流量突然增大,例如某个用户的网站被大量访问或者被恶意攻击导致流量暴增,其他用户的网站可能会受到影响,表现为网站访问速度变慢甚至无法访问,一个共享100Mbps带宽的服务器上,如果有一个用户的网站突然占用了80Mbps的带宽,其他用户只能共享剩下的20Mbps带宽。
VPS
- VPS有独立的带宽分配,用户可以根据自己的VPS套餐选择不同的带宽大小,这使得VPS用户可以更好地控制自己网站的流量,如果网站预计会有较大的流量增长,VPS用户可以提前规划并升级带宽,VPS用户不用担心其他用户的流量行为影响自己的网站访问速度,能够提供更稳定的网络服务。
性能与稳定性
(一)性能
1、响应速度
虚拟主机
- 由于共享资源的特性,虚拟主机的响应速度在高负载情况下可能会受到影响,当服务器上的其他用户网站流量较大或者执行资源密集型任务时,自己网站的响应速度可能会变慢,在电商促销活动期间,如果同一服务器上有其他大型电商网站的虚拟主机账户,自己的小型电商网站的页面加载速度可能会明显下降,影响用户体验。
VPS
- VPS的性能相对更稳定,因为有独立的资源,其响应速度主要取决于自身的硬件资源配置和网络状况,一个配置了足够CPU、内存和带宽的VPS,即使在高流量情况下,也能够快速响应客户端的请求,保证网站的流畅运行。
2、可扩展性
虚拟主机
- 虚拟主机的可扩展性相对有限,虽然有些服务器提供商提供了一定的升级选项,如增加硬盘空间或者带宽,但由于其共享资源的本质,可扩展性受到服务器整体资源和其他用户的限制,如果想要将一个小型虚拟主机网站扩展为大型电子商务平台,可能会遇到资源瓶颈,无法满足高并发访问、大数据存储等需求。
VPS
- VPS的可扩展性更强,用户可以根据自己的业务发展情况灵活升级资源,如增加CPU核心、内存容量、硬盘空间或者带宽等,这使得VPS适合从初创企业到成长型企业的不同发展阶段的需求,一个初创的SaaS(软件即服务)公司可以从一个低配置的VPS开始,随着用户数量的增加,逐步升级资源以满足业务需求。
(二)稳定性
1、受其他用户影响程度
虚拟主机
- 虚拟主机受其他用户影响较大,如果同一服务器上的某个用户的网站存在安全问题,如被黑客攻击或者感染病毒,可能会影响到其他用户的网站,一个被黑客入侵的虚拟主机账户可能会被用来发送垃圾邮件或者进行DDoS攻击,服务器提供商可能会采取措施限制该服务器的网络访问,从而影响到其他无辜用户的网站正常访问。
VPS
- VPS由于有独立的操作系统和资源隔离,受其他用户的影响较小,即使同一物理服务器上的其他VPS用户出现安全问题或者资源耗尽的情况,自己的VPS仍然可以保持相对稳定的运行,一个VPS用户如果正确配置了防火墙和安全策略,即使其他VPS用户遭受网络攻击,自己的VPS也不会受到直接影响。
安全性
(一)系统安全
1、虚拟主机
- 虚拟主机用户共享操作系统内核,这意味着如果服务器上的某个用户利用内核漏洞进行恶意操作,可能会影响到其他用户,虚拟主机用户对服务器操作系统的控制权限非常有限,无法进行一些深层次的安全配置,如修改内核参数等,如果服务器提供商没有及时更新操作系统内核以修复漏洞,所有共享该内核的虚拟主机用户都面临安全风险。
2、VPS
- VPS用户有自己独立的操作系统,可以进行更全面的安全配置,用户可以根据自己的需求安装安全软件、更新操作系统补丁、配置防火墙等,一个VPS用户可以安装企业级的防病毒软件和入侵检测系统,以提高系统的安全性,由于VPS之间的资源隔离,即使其他VPS用户的系统被攻破,自己的VPS系统也不容易受到直接入侵。
(二)数据安全
1、虚拟主机
- 虚拟主机用户的数据存储在共享的服务器空间中,虽然服务器提供商会采取一些措施来保证数据的安全,如数据备份等,但由于多个用户共享,存在数据泄露的风险,如果服务器提供商的安全管理存在漏洞,可能会导致某个用户误访问到其他用户的数据。
2、VPS
- VPS用户可以根据自己的需求设置数据存储和备份策略,由于有独立的硬盘空间,数据的安全性相对更高,VPS用户可以加密自己的数据存储,设置严格的访问权限,并且可以将数据备份到自己指定的外部存储设备或者云存储中,以增加数据的安全性和可靠性。
成本
(一)初始成本
1、虚拟主机
- 虚拟主机的初始成本相对较低,适合个人站长或者小型企业的入门级网站,虚拟主机的价格从几美元到几十美元不等,根据不同的套餐,提供不同的资源配置,一个基本的虚拟主机套餐可能只需要5美元/月,就可以提供一定的硬盘空间、带宽和有限的CPU、内存资源。
2、VPS
- VPS的初始成本相对较高,因为VPS提供了更多的独立资源和更高的性能,VPS的价格根据配置的不同可以从几十美元到数百美元不等,一个入门级的VPS可能需要30美元/月,它会提供相对较多的CPU核心份额、内存和独立的带宽。
(二)长期成本
1、虚拟主机
- 如果网站发展到一定规模,虚拟主机可能需要频繁升级套餐或者更换到更高配置的服务,这可能会导致长期成本的增加,由于共享资源的限制,可能无法满足大型网站或者高流量网站的需求,需要重新选择托管方案,这也会带来额外的成本。
2、VPS
- VPS虽然初始成本高,但在长期来看,如果网站发展稳定,其成本相对更可预测,用户可以根据自己的业务发展逐步升级资源,而不需要频繁更换托管方案,VPS可以更好地适应不同阶段的业务需求,从长远来看可能会节省成本。
技术要求
(一)虚拟主机
1、虚拟主机适合技术要求相对较低的用户,服务器提供商通常会提供简单易用的控制面板,如cPanel或Plesk等,用户可以通过这些控制面板轻松管理自己的网站,如上传文件、创建数据库、管理域名等,用户不需要太多的技术知识,就可以快速搭建和管理自己的网站。
(二)VPS
1、VPS对用户的技术要求相对较高,因为VPS用户需要自己管理独立的操作系统,包括安装操作系统、配置服务器软件、进行安全维护等,用户需要具备一定的Linux或Windows服务器管理知识,如安装和配置Apache或IIS服务器、设置防火墙规则、优化服务器性能等,如果没有足够的技术能力,可能会导致VPS的使用效率低下或者出现安全问题。
适用场景
(一)虚拟主机
1、适合个人博客、小型企业网站、初创企业的简单展示型网站等,这些网站通常流量较小,功能相对简单,对资源的需求不高,一个个人摄影博客,主要是展示摄影作品和分享摄影经验,不需要太多的服务器资源,虚拟主机的低成本和易用性就非常适合。
(二)VPS
1、适合中小企业的电子商务网站、企业级应用程序托管、需要自定义服务器环境的开发团队等,这些场景对服务器的性能、稳定性、安全性和可扩展性有较高的要求,一个中型电子商务企业,需要处理大量的订单、用户注册登录等操作,同时要保证网站的安全和稳定,VPS可以提供满足这些需求的资源和配置。
VPS和虚拟主机在资源分配、性能稳定性、安全性、成本、技术要求和适用场景等方面存在着显著的区别,用户在选择时,应该根据自己的网站规模、流量预期、技术能力、预算等因素综合考虑,如果是个人或者小型企业的简单网站,虚拟主机可能是一个性价比高的选择;如果是有更高要求的企业级应用或者需要更多定制化的网站,VPS则是更合适的选择。
本文链接:https://zhitaoyun.cn/107410.html
发表评论